Compact High-Performance Assembly Robot

IRB 1200 Next Generation

The IRB 1200 Next Generation is an ultra-high-performance compact industrial robot designed for electronics assembly and precision manufacturing. Available in four payload variants (5, 7, 8, 9 kg) with reach of 0.7-0.9 m, this robot delivers class-leading repeatability of 0.03 mm. The new generation is 20% lighter, reducing mounting costs and energy consumption. With max speed of 1600 mm/s and OmniCore support, it's optimized for high-speed, high-precision assembly, FPC placement, and surface finishing in dense production environments.

Key Features

Class-leading path repeatability of 0.03 mm and pose repeatability of 0.011 mm

Four payload variants (5, 7, 8, 9 kg) with optimal reach-to-payload ratio

20% weight reduction compared to previous generation minimizing mounting costs

Maximum speed of 1600 mm/s enabling fast cycle times for assembly applications

OmniCore controller support (E10, C30, C90XT, V250XT) with advanced motion control

Fully flexible mounting: floor, wall, shelf, tilted, or inverted configurations

Up to 24 connection pins for customer power and signal (CP/CS) integration

IP54 standard protection with optional IP67 for washdown or contamination-prone environments

Energy-efficient design with reduced power consumption and thermal output
